The verdict
Almond butter comes out ahead, winning 6 of 10 nutrient match-ups.
Pick Almond butter for more protein, more fiber, less sodium, more potassium, more calcium and more magnesium.
Pick Mixed nuts, dry roasted for less sugar, less saturated fat, more iron and more vitamin C.
